On July 22, CSOP Hang Seng TECH Index Daily (2x) Leveraged Product declined 5.01% in regular trading, trading at 3.41 HKD, with turnover of 993 million HKD.
On the news front, Tencent was revealed as the stock most reduced in market value by public mutual funds during Q2, plunging nearly 6% intraday and dragging the broader tech sector lower. The Hang Seng Tech Index fell 2.11%, with Meituan, Xiaomi, and JD.com all declining over 2%. AI application concept stocks and auto stocks also saw broad-based selling.
According to data from Tianxiang Investment Consulting, public funds reduced Tencent holdings by 18.737 billion yuan in market value during Q2, making it the most-sold stock. Tencent simultaneously exited the top ten public fund heavy positions. Multiple prominent fund managers including Zhang Kun cut Tencent holdings by half. As a 2x leveraged product tracking the Hang Seng Tech Index, the index decline was amplified through leverage, resulting in approximately double the index loss for this ETF.
